Description

This is some older data from one night in March 2022 that I'd never taken the time to process properly.  I revisited it, just to see what was in there, and am pleasantly surprised with the result.  I find M5 more interesting than many GCs, largely because of the nearby bright star 5 Serpentis, but what is even more striking is the enormous number of small PGC galaxies (approx. 250) in the background, in addition to the only slightly larger galaxy IC 4537, all of which become more obvious when the plate solving annotations are viewed.  Hopefully you'll enjoy this as much as I do, after taking a closer look.
